Credit remains at 70% for qualified wages up until a $10,000 limit per quarterly so a maximum amount of $7,000 each employee per quarter. The employer could then claim $7,000 per worker per quarter during the first three months of 2021 following the passage of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act, which changed the expiration date of this program for most businesses. Recovery Startup Businesses were eligible up to the end 2021. They could be eligible to receive a credit up to $50,000 for their third and fourth quarters in 2021.

The Employee Retention Credit is a refundable credit for tax that was intended to help small business owners continue to pay their employees during the COVID-19 epidemic. The credit was ended at the close of 2021. Employers still have the option to apply for the credit from March 2020 to September 2021. Businesses that are in recovery can apply for credit from March 2020 through December 2021.
